1976 Abarth A 112 vs. 1976 Opel Kadett
To start off, both 1976 Abarth A 112 and 1976 Opel Kadett were released in the same year (1976). Therefore the support and the availability on parts for both vehicles should be relatively similar. At 1,194 cc (4 cylinders), 1976 Opel Kadett is equipped with a bigger engine.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1976 Opel Kadett weights approximately 105 kg more than 1976 Abarth A 112.
Because 1976 Opel Kadett is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 1976 Opel Kadett.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 1976 Abarth A 112,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control.
